文摘The concentrations of 16 priority pol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s) were measured in 23 farmland soil samples and 10 riverine sediment samples from Guiyu, China, and the carcinogenic risks associated with PAHs in the samples were evaluated. Guiyu is the largest electronic waste (EW) dismantling area globally, and has been well known for the primitive and crude manner in which EWs are disposed, such as by open burning and roasting. The total PAH concentrations were 56-567 ng/g in the soils and 181-3034 ng/g in the sediments. The Shanglian and Huamei districts were found to be more contaminated with PAHs than the north of Guiyu. The soils were relatively weakly contaminated but the sediments were more contaminated, and sediments in some river sections might cause carcinogenic risks to the groundwater system. The PAHs in the soils were derived from combustion sources, but the PAHs in the sediments were derived from both combustion and petroleum sources.

文摘To assess the influence of polychlorinated dibenzo-p-dioxins and polychlorinated dibenzofurans(PCDD/Fs) on the environment in the vicinity of municipal solid waste incinerators(MSWIs), we determined the levels of PCDD/Fs in air and soil samples collected around a MSWI, which is the largest in China. The International Toxicity Equivalency Quantity(I-TEQ) concentrations of PCDD/Fs in air samples were from 0.0300 to 1.03 pg I-TEQ/m^3(0.445–13.6 pg/m^3), with an average of 0.237 pg I-TEQ/m^3, while in soil samples they ranged from 0.520 to 3.40 pg I-TEQ/g(2.41–88.7 pg/g) with an average of1.49 pg I-TEQ/g. The concentrations of PCDD/Fs in air and soil samples were comparable to other areas, and Pe CDFs were the dominant contributors, which was different from stack gas homologue patterns. Multivariate statistical analysis showed that PCDD/Fs emission from the MSWI did not directly affect the profiles of PCDD/Fs in air and soils, so that vehicles and unidentified emission sources should be considered. The daily inhalation levels of PCDD/Fs for children(0.0110 to 0.392 pg I-TEQ/(kg·day) and adults(0.00600 to 0.221 pg I-TEQ/(kg·day) near the MSWI were lower than the tolerable daily intake of 1.00 to 4.00 pg WHO-TEQ/(kg·day), but in winter the values were higher than in summer. These results can be used as basic data for assessing the risk of PCDD/Fs exposure in residents living around this MSWI, and more monitoring programs and studies should be carried out around MSWIs.
